This handy infographic puts historical buildings into perspective.

Although China has one of the oldest civilizations, the Temple of Heaven, built in the 1400s, is only 38m tall.

The Great Pyramids of Egypt easily dwarfs the Temple of Heaven, formerly standing at 147m and being built way back in 2560 BC. 

The Shwedagon Pagoda, which stands at 105m, is a good reminder that Myanmar was once a major empire in the region. I think people tend to overlook that fact.
